Southern Utah Thunderbirds schedule, November 2009
The Southern Utah Thunderbirds had 5 NCAA games scheduled on the month of November 2009.
They went 1-4 overall. 1-2 on the road, and 0-2 at home. Their largest win came on the road against the Mcneese State Cowboys (68-59) on November 16, 2009. Their biggest loss came on the road against the Utah State Aggies (89-49), led by Pooh Williams (17 points, 4 rebounds, 0 assists).
Their longest winning streak on November 2009: 1 consecutive wins against Mcneese State Cowboys.
The Southern Utah Thunderbirds scored 56.20 points per game on November 2009, and allowed 71.60 points per game to their opponents.
During the month of November 2009, Davis Baker led the team in scoring with 11.80 points per game. Scott Friel averaged 2.60 assists and Matt Massey had 6.40 rebounds per contest.
Southern Utah Thunderbirds schedule, December 2009
The Southern Utah Thunderbirds had 6 NCAA games scheduled on the month of December 2009.
They went 1-5 overall. 0-4 on the road, and 1-1 at home. Their largest win came home against the UC Riverside Highlanders (76-65) on December 21, 2009. That night Ryan Brimley scored 26 points. Their biggest loss came on the road against the Nebraska Cornhuskers (94-61), led by Quincy Hankins-Cole (15 points, 2 rebounds, 1 assists).
Their longest winning streak on December 2009: 1 consecutive wins against UC Riverside Highlanders.
The Southern Utah Thunderbirds scored 66.67 points per game on December 2009, and allowed 80.17 points per game to their opponents.
During the month of December 2009, Davis Baker led the team in scoring with 14.33 points per game. Jake Nielson averaged 2.67 assists and Matt Hodgson had 4.67 rebounds per contest.
Southern Utah Thunderbirds schedule, January 2010
The Southern Utah Thunderbirds had 8 NCAA games scheduled on the month of January 2010.
They went 2-6 overall. 0-3 on the road, and 2-3 at home. Their largest win came home against the UMKC Kangaroos (69-56) on January 30, 2010. Their biggest loss came on the road against the Oakland Golden Grizzlies (99-53), led by Larry Wright (18 points, 1 rebounds, 1 assists).
Their longest winning streak on January 2010: 1 consecutive wins against North Dakota State Bison.
The Southern Utah Thunderbirds scored 61.13 points per game on January 2010, and allowed 70.25 points per game to their opponents.
During the month of January 2010, Davis Baker led the team in scoring with 12.25 points per game. Scott Friel averaged 2.75 assists and Matt Hodgson had 4.88 rebounds per contest.
Southern Utah Thunderbirds schedule, February 2010
The Southern Utah Thunderbirds had 8 NCAA games scheduled on the month of February 2010.
They went 1-7 overall. 0-4 on the road, and 1-3 at home. Their largest win came home against the Centenary (LA) Gentlemen (70-67) on February 27, 2010. Their biggest loss came on the road against the South Dakota State Jackrabbits (84-60), led by Garrett Callahan (17 points, 5 rebounds, 2 assists).
Their longest winning streak on February 2010: 1 consecutive wins against Centenary (LA) Gentlemen.
The Southern Utah Thunderbirds scored 62.63 points per game on February 2010, and allowed 76.50 points per game to their opponents.
During the month of February 2010, Davis Baker led the team in scoring with 13.63 points per game. Jake Nielson averaged 2.75 assists and Davis Baker had 4.88 rebounds per contest.
